The Pros of Drinking Soda Pop
One positive thing about drinking pop is that it usually has caffeine, a natural stimulant found in the kola nut, coffee beans, and tea leaves. Caffeine makes you feel more alert and energized, especially when you're tired. Because of this, it might increase your performance when you are working on certain things. The FDA has concluded that caffeine is an additive that's GRAS (Generally Recognized As Safe). Caffeine is safe as long as you don't have too much. Around 300 mg of caffeine is usually safe for healthy adults. A 12 oz. can of Coke contains 34 mg of caffeine, far less than the maximum amount that is safe to drink.

The Cons of Drinking Soda Pop
Pop has a very high amount of calories, mostly coming from sugar. People who drink soda on a regular basis tend to consume more calories each day than those who do not, and typically experience weight gain. Drinking two cans of soda per day can lead to a 2 lb. weight gain over a month. The consumption of pop has been linked to a variety of diseases including pancreatic cancer, diabetes, asthma, and heart disease. It has also been associated with reproductive issues from the BPA in the bottles. Just two soft drinks a week can double your risk for pancreatic cancer. Pop increases insulin levels, which can lead to diabetes. Soda can cause poor overall blood sugar control, and can cause increases in inflammation, both of which can lead to disease. The phosphoric acid and caffeine in soda can cause loss of calcium in your bones and erosion of the enamel on your teeth. Also, the carbonation will leave you thirstier than you were in the beginning.
